Workloads are growing, data is exploding, and memory-intensive applications need more than raw processing power, they need more memory to maximize performance. Enterprise X-Architecture allows System x and BladeCenter systems to boost performance and minimize licensing costs by de-coupling memory from the processor. This allows businesses to add memory as needed without necessarily adding servers.
